Operation Lifesaver - Railroad Safety

                     INDIVIDUALS & ISSUES

     “Operation Lifesaver” a nationally organized program promoting public awareness of the hazards at railroad crossings is the title of the program presented on Wednesday, July 13th, at 10:00am in the Lakeview Room of the Park Center, 2400 Chestnut Street, Glenview.  Admission is free. Refreshments served at 9:30am.

     Bob Meyer, Regional Crossing and Trespass Manager of the Federal Railroad Administration is the certified speaker.

Find out what's happening in Glenviewwith free, real-time updates from Patch.

     The lecture is part of the GSC Individuals & Issues Series sponsored by the Glenview Senior Center.
